Situated in the sought-after location of Blaby, surrounded by communal gardens, this first-floor apartment stands. An ideal first-time purchase, this well-presented property is a great find. Upon approaching the home, you will be greeted by a communal entrance with a staircase leading to the first floor.
Entering the central hallway, there are two handy cupboards for storage and a loft access hatch, the loft having been boarded out for additional storage space. The apartment has had a new lvt flooring fitted throughout and has been rewired and replastered.
The kitchen is positioned at the front of the home. Having been refitted with a range of wall and base units with a contrasting work surface, and fitted breakfast bar with downlighting. The kitchen has a gold effect sink, integrated appliances to include refrigerator, freezer, dishwasher and washing machine and a stainless steel electric oven with ceramic hob and extractor over. The Living room features a media wall with fitted storage on both sides and LED uplighting. Both bedrooms are double rooms, and the master bedroom has a useful built-in storage cupboard. The shower room has been refitted with a walk-in shower, black sanitaryware with gold effect fittings.
Please note that this property is leasehold. There are approximately 117 years left on the lease, and the current owner pays a £106 per month service charge with no ground rent payable. This amount also includes the building's insurance.
Blaby boasts a range of amenities for everyone, from young to old. A village centre with a good selection of shops including two supermarkets, a post office, butchers & Bakery, pharmacies and health centres, a library and a dentist. There are two highly regarded Primary Schools, with a secondary school located in the next village, several churches, and Bouskell and Northfield Park. Blaby is well known for its easy access to the city centre and motorway networks. Stroll around Blaby, and you will find a designated conservation area with a wealth of charm and character.
